There Was A Roman In Your Garden: A History Of The Romans In 20 Buried Treasures invites readers to imagine uncovering a treasure chest in a garden, revealing 20 extraordinary relics from a child’s life in ancient Rome. This engaging blend of history, archaeology, and storytelling speaks to curious readers of all ages who love vivid glimpses of the past and the human side of ancient civilizations. With Bettany Hughes as your guide, the tone is educational, adventurous, and warmly inviting.

In There Was A Roman In Your Garden: A History Of The Romans In 20 Buried Treasures, twenty treasures become doorway into daily life in ancient Rome. You’ll explore items such as armour made from crocodile skin, twinkling pieces believed to ward off evil, a playful game crafted from a pig’s knuckle, and what may be the world’s first pizza. Each artifact is presented with clear context, revealing school life, family dynamics, clothing, games, and snacks, and showing how young Romans lived, learned, and played. Bettany Hughes’s thoughtful storytelling makes archaeology feel immediate, turning objects into human stories and inviting you to read history with curiosity and wonder.
